Video Conferencing Shouldn’t Be One-Size-Fits-All

As more businesses adopt a hybrid work model, video conferencing remains a staple in everyday operations. But the size and layout of your meeting spaces may call for different solutions than a standard camera and soundbar setup. You may need conferencing solutions in a large meeting room, auditorium, or a simple system for a huddle room. 

This is where Microsoft Teams Rooms come into play, offering unparalleled flexibility and scalability. Let’s explore how these rooms can be tailored to different spaces and ensure a future-proof investment.

This link leads to the machine-readable files that are made available in response to the federal Transparency in Coverage Rule and includes negotiated service rates and out-of-network allowed amounts between health plans and healthcare providers. The machine readable files are formatted to allow researchers, regulators, and application developers to more easily access and analyze data.
